Relational therapy approaches for online care
Aaron Thorpe draws on Acceptance and Commitment Therapy and Attachment-Based Therapy to guide online sessions.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) helps people notice difficult thoughts and feelings without getting stuck in them and supports action aligned with personal values - it is often helpful for anxiety, stress, and life transitions. Attachment-Based Therapy focuses on how early relational patterns influence current relationships and emotional responses - it can be useful for intimacy issues, attachment concerns, and family dynamics.
